Characterful south-facing family home of over c.2200sqft with off street parking, well-proportioned rooms and generous gardens in the heart of this village on the doorstep of Port Meadow. Arranged over three floors the property sits in the middle of the plot with gardens to the front and rear.
To the ground floor is a front sitting room with open fireplace, kitchen/breakfast room, W/C, storage and a south facing dining room and study. On the first floor are five double bedrooms and three bathrooms. Bedroom two has a fun mezzanine, perfect for children to enjoy. To the top floor is a spacious double aspect bedroom with storage.
At the front of the house is off street parking and a front garden. To the rear is a patio area and another garden.
Wolvercote is a vibrant community within the Oxford ring road. It has excellent amenities, including a well-regarded primary school, two children's playgrounds, several pubs, the renowned Trout Pub on the river, and a community orchard. Port Meadow is one of the largest open spaces in north Oxford, with almost 330 acres of protected meadow alongside the Thames River, home to many cattle, horses and migratory birds. The house is under two miles from Oxford Parkway with its direct service to London Marylebone and is well located for links to the A34, M40 and A40..
